The initiative for a global debate was rooted in our deeply-held conviction that, when it comes to critical issues such as climate change, citizen participation is necessary at a worldwide level, and that it can bring real added value to international negotiations.
This worldwide citizens' debate was based on four fundamental pillars. The World Wide Views debate provided the international negotiations with the informed views of citizens from around the world, opening discussions between the people responsible for making decisions and those to whom they apply. The consultation brought a long-term vision, not restricted by political cycles or national barriers. It is also an example of how to increase the legitimacy and transparency of global governance by giving ordinary citizens a chance to play an active role in decision-making processes.
